What is the Ga-68 dotatate supply chain model: manufacturer vs distributor vs radiopharmacy?
The supply chain for Ga-68 dotatate usually splits into these layers:
1) Isotope supply (Ga-68 generator workflow)
- Ga-68 is supplied via Ge-68/Ga-68 generator systems or through production pathways in some markets.
- Generator availability can be a gating item during supply disruptions.
2) Radiolabeling and product assembly
- For kit-based routes, radiopharmacies assemble doses close to administration time.
- For ready-to-use routes, manufacturers ship finished doses and radiopharmacies administer.
3) Logistics for a short half-life isotope
Ga-68 has a short half-life (about 68 minutes). Supplier performance depends on:
- same-day delivery windows,
- validated shipping temperatures and packaging,
- rapid receiving and dose preparation processes.
When do Ga-68 dotatate supply shortages occur and what mitigation works?
Supply constraints typically correlate with:
- generator supply or generator fielding delays,
- manufacturing batch timing and release backlogs,
- regulatory batch release pauses,
- transport interruptions affecting short shelf-life logistics.
Mitigation that maps to actual procurement levers
- Multi-source contracting for either:
- generator workflow, and/or
- finished dose or kits, depending on your radiopharmacy model.
- Buffer inventory at the radiopharmacy level consistent with on-hand compounding capacity and validated administration window.
- Pre-arranged cold-chain receiving SLAs with distributors.

Supplier risk matrix for Ga-68 dotatate (what to score in vendor qualification)
Use the following scoring to rank supplier bids in a procurement process:
| Risk dimension | What to verify with suppliers | High-risk signals |
|---|---|---|
| Lot release reliability | historical release cadence, QA consistency, batch documentation | frequent holds, delayed CoAs, limited QA transparency |
| Isotope workflow continuity | generator partnership/service, generator lead time | generator shortages, weak service coverage |
| Shipping performance | delivery SLAs, validated packaging, receiving windows | missed delivery windows, inconsistent packaging |
| Clinical operations compatibility | kit/label fit with SOPs, compounding windows | frequent dose preparation failures or out-of-spec results |
| Regulatory standing | manufacturing and distribution compliance | recurrent quality notifications affecting releases |
